/**
 * @author Tim
 */
isW3C = false;
isIE = false;

function dropup(e){
    var obj;
    
    if (isW3C) {
        obj = e.target;
        }
    if (isIE) {
        e = window.event;
        obj = e.srcElement;
        }
    if (document.getElementById("pulldown").style.display == "block" && obj.parentNode.id != "pulldown" && obj.parentNode.nodeName != "P" && obj.parentNode.id != "dropdownwrapper") {
        hideDropDown()
    }
}
function dropdown(){
    if(document.addEventListener) isW3C = true;
    else isIE = true;
    if (document.getElementById("pulldown").style.display == "block") {
        hideDropDown()
    }
    else {
        document.onmousedown = dropup;
        $(".downlink").css("border-bottom-right-radius", "0");
        $(".downlink").css("-moz-border-radius-bottomright", "0");
        $(".downlink").css("-webkit-border-bottom-right-radius", "0");
        $(".downlink").css("background-color", "#eee");
        $(".downlink").css("border", "1px solid #c0c0c0");
        $(".downlink").css("border-bottom", "none");
        $(".dropdownwrapper").css("margin-bottom", "24px");
        $(".pulldown").css("display", "block");
    }
}

function hideDropDown() {
    $(".downlink").css("border-bottom-right-radius", "12px");
    $(".downlink").css("-moz-border-radius-bottomright", "12px");
    $(".downlink").css("-webkit-border-bottom-right-radius", "12px");
    $(".downlink").css("background", "#D7D7D7");
    $(".downlink").css("border", "none");
    $(".dropdownwrapper").css("margin-bottom", "25px");
    $(".pulldown").css("display", "none");
}
